Spirit Halloween leases former Hudson’s Bay stores, easing vacancies and rent losses for Canadian landlords.
The closure of Hudson’s Bay’s 25 stores has left Canadian landlords with large vacant retail spaces, but Spirit Halloween is helping by leasing former department store locations for the Halloween season, providing immediate rent and foot traffic.
While short-term leases ease financial strain, filling spaces over 15,000 square feet remains difficult, with limited demand for large units and high redevelopment costs.
Some properties are being repurposed, but many remain empty, costing landlords millions.
Despite challenges, strong demand and limited new supply suggest vacancies will shrink quickly, making prime retail space increasingly scarce.
